  1. Pharmacist Ben - I heard you on Alex Jones today, March 8/11, talking about dosages. You partly got it right about comparing daily dose of 130 miCROgrams versus emergency dose of 130 miLLIgrams, but there is a factor you left out. The ratio is not 1,000 to 1.

    The daily dose drops give the weight of IODINE ONLY, say 130 mCg.

    But if a tablet of KI or KIO3 weighs 130 miLLIgrams, part of that weight is NOT iodine, it's either potassium, or potassium with three atoms of oxygen.

    You would have to calculate the percentage of the weight of iodine versus other atoms based on the atomic weights of iodine, potassium and oxygen.

    I haven't done that, but the actual ratio would be more like a few hundred to 1, not 1,000 to 1.
